South Rosemary, Roanoke Rapids Neighborhood

South Rosemary is a welcoming neighborhood known for its charming mix of classic mid-century homes and friendly, tight-knit community spirit. Tree-lined streets, spacious yards, and the genuine warmth of longtime residents create a sense of comfort and belonging that makes South Rosemary truly stand out.

South Rosemary offers a peaceful and quiet setting ideal for relaxation and low-key living. The community features a variety of housing options, including many single detached homes and some mobile homes, with residences built mostly around 1983. Three-bedroom homes are commonly available, providing spacious layouts. Parking is convenient, allowing easy access to most destinations by car, and the streets are generally calm with limited pedestrian traffic, contributing to the serene environment. While the neighborhood has few bike lanes due to its hilly terrain, ample parking and road access support comfortable travel throughout the area. Grocery shopping and other errands can be efficiently completed with vehicle use.

Highlights of South Rosemary

Parks, schools, dining, and what makes this neighborhood special

☀️ Center for Energy Education

Located right in the heart of South Rosemary along U.S. Route 158, this nonprofit facility educates visitors of all ages on renewable energy through summer camps, job training, workshops, and its adjacent solar farm, making it a unique regional resource.

⛑️ Local Fire Station & Animal Hospital Cluster

Along U.S. Route 158 in South Rosemary, residents benefit from a convenient cluster of essential services—including the community’s fire station and a local animal hospital—providing safety and care within the rural enclave.

🛍️ Gerlisa’s Bags and Gifts & Roanoke Nursery

This small retail stretch on U.S. Route 158 offers locally owned Gerlisa’s Bags and Gifts, known for handmade candles and wreaths, alongside Roanoke Nursery, the go‑to spot for plants and gardening supplies right in South Rosemary.

🍔 Community Drive‑In Restaurant

Situated on U.S. Route 158 in South Rosemary, Community Drive‑In offers classic American fare in a relaxed, nostalgic atmosphere—an unmistakable local gathering point uniquely characteristic of the neighborhood.

🏞️ Access to Roanoke Rapids Lake & Roanoke Canal Trail

While not inside the residential core, South Rosemary boasts quick-access proximity—just minutes via US‑158—to recreational hubs like Roanoke Rapids Lake for boating and fishing, and the scenic Roanoke Canal Trail along the river.
